Highlights
Are people in Vista Santa Rosa older or younger than people in Spokane Valley?
- The Median Age in Vista Santa Rosa is 9.9 years older than in Spokane Valley.

Are housing costs cheaper in Vista Santa Rosa or Spokane Valley?
- Vista Santa Rosa housing costs are 20.1% less expensive than Spokane Valley housing costs.

Which city has a longer commute, Vista Santa Rosa or Spokane Valley?
- The average commute for residents of Vista Santa Rosa is 13.1 minutes longer than it is for residents of Spokane Valley.

 Spokane Valley, WAVista Santa Rosa, CAUnited States
 Population102,1781,723329,725,481
 Median Income$60,079$55,179$69,021
 Median Age3847.938.4
 Avg. Home Price$370,600$296,200$338,100
 Unemployment Rate6.4%7.7%6.0%
 Avg. Commute Time20.0233.0826.38
